An expert's guide to Alexander Calder: six must-read books on the US sculptor

An exhibition of nearly 300 works by Alexander Calder opens at the Fondation Louis Vuitton in Paris, exploring the development of his mobiles and wider practice. Guest curators Dieter Buchhart and Anna Karina Hofbauer have compiled a list of six essential books to deepen understanding of the artist's life and work.

This curated reading list provides multiple entry points into Calder's legacy, from definitive biographies and his own autobiography to exhibition catalogues analyzing his creative dialogues and a children's book highlighting his playful ingenuity. The timing coincides with a major retrospective, offering both new audiences and seasoned enthusiasts a structured path to appreciate the sculptor's innovation and his pivotal role within 20th-century Modernism.
